Another critical element is enhanced transparency and security. The immutable ledger of blockchain technology means that transactions are recorded permanently and can be audited by anyone. This drastically reduces the potential for fraud, corruption, and opaque dealings. For businesses, this translates into reduced operational costs associated with reconciliation, auditing, and dispute resolution. For consumers, it means greater trust in the products and services they are engaging with. The Blockchain Profit Framework advocates for the strategic application of this transparency. Consider supply chain management: tracking goods from origin to destination on a blockchain can verify authenticity, prevent counterfeiting, and ensure ethical sourcing. This not only builds consumer confidence but can also unlock premium pricing for verified, ethically produced goods. The security inherent in cryptographic principles further fortifies these systems, making them incredibly resilient to cyberattacks.

The framework also places significant emphasis on programmable value and smart contracts. Smart contracts are self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code. They automatically enforce the terms of a contract when certain conditions are met, without the need for intermediaries. This can revolutionize industries like real estate, insurance, and intellectual property. For instance, a real estate transaction could be executed automatically via a smart contract once all parties have deposited the necessary funds and verified ownership. Insurance claims could be processed instantly upon the occurrence of a verifiable event, like a flight delay. The Blockchain Profit Framework encourages businesses to identify processes that are currently bogged down by manual verification, administrative overhead, and contractual disputes, and to explore how smart contracts can automate and streamline these operations, thereby unlocking new efficiencies and profit centers.

One of the most impactful areas where the Blockchain Profit Framework is proving its mettle is in supply chain optimization and provenance tracking. Traditional supply chains are often complex, opaque, and prone to inefficiencies, counterfeiting, and product diversion. By implementing blockchain technology, every step of a product’s journey – from raw material sourcing to final delivery – can be recorded on an immutable ledger. This creates a verifiable audit trail, ensuring authenticity, ethical sourcing, and regulatory compliance. For businesses, this translates into reduced risk, lower fraud rates, and enhanced brand reputation. Consider the luxury goods market, where verifying authenticity is paramount. A blockchain-based system can provide consumers with irrefutable proof of a product's origin and legitimacy, justifying premium pricing and fostering deep customer trust. The framework encourages companies to explore how blockchain can not only streamline logistics but also unlock new revenue streams by offering premium, verified products and by reducing losses due to counterfeit goods. Furthermore, in industries like pharmaceuticals and food, the ability to track products back to their source can be critical for public safety and recall management, turning a potential liability into an area of enhanced operational control and profitability.

In the realm of finance and payments, the Blockchain Profit Framework is a catalyst for disintermediation and increased efficiency. Decentralized Finance (DeFi) protocols are already demonstrating the potential to offer lending, borrowing, and trading services without traditional banks. The framework advocates for businesses to explore how they can leverage blockchain for faster, cheaper cross-border payments, reducing transaction fees and settlement times. Imagine small businesses that can now access global markets with significantly lower remittance costs, or individuals in developing nations who can receive funds instantly without exorbitant fees. The framework also highlights the opportunities in tokenizing assets. Real estate, art, and even intellectual property can be represented as digital tokens on a blockchain, allowing for fractional ownership and increased liquidity. This democratizes investment opportunities, enabling smaller investors to participate in previously inaccessible markets, while providing asset owners with new avenues for capital raising and monetization. The profit here comes not only from reduced operational costs but from creating entirely new markets and investment vehicles.

The Genesis of Peer Review Earn for Validation

Peer review is not a novel concept; it has been a cornerstone of academic and scientific validation for centuries. Scholars, researchers, and experts across disciplines have long relied on peer review to maintain the integrity of published work. However, traditional peer review systems have their limitations, including time-consuming processes, potential biases, and the challenge of scaling to accommodate the vast amount of information generated today.

Enter Peer Review Earn for Validation—a system designed to overcome these limitations while leveraging the collective wisdom of online communities. In this model, experts and knowledgeable individuals are incentivized to review and validate information by earning rewards. These rewards can take various forms, from monetary compensation to recognition and reputation points that enhance their standing within the community.

The Mechanics of Peer Review Earn for Validation

At its core, Peer Review Earn for Validation operates on a simple yet powerful principle: expertise and validation are valuable commodities that can be economically rewarded. Here’s how it works:

Submission and Initial Screening: Information, whether in the form of articles, research papers, blog posts, or social media content, is submitted by authors. An initial screening filters out low-quality submissions based on criteria such as relevance, accuracy, and clarity.

Assignment to Peer Reviewers: The submissions are then assigned to a pool of vetted peer reviewers. These reviewers can come from various fields and backgrounds, ensuring a diverse and comprehensive evaluation.

Review Process: Reviewers assess the content based on predefined criteria such as accuracy, relevance, depth of analysis, and clarity. They provide detailed feedback and recommendations on whether the information should be validated, revised, or rejected.

Earning Rewards: Upon completion of a review, reviewers earn rewards based on the complexity and quality of their work. These rewards are tracked and managed through a transparent and secure digital platform.

Validation and Dissemination: Approved content is then validated and disseminated to the public. Validated information carries a stamp of approval, indicating that it has undergone rigorous scrutiny and meets the set standards of quality and accuracy.
